Belgian Grand Prix: When And How To Watch Qualifying

The Belgian Grand Prix qualifying session will be going ahead later today after just the one free practice session.
The race weekend at the iconic Spa-Francorchamps circuit is hosting another sprint race weekend. So, the qualifying session today will determine the race line-up for the Grand Prix on Sunday.
Max Verstappen has already taken a five-place grid penalty after exceeding the allocated number of gearboxes allowed in a season.
Carlos Sainz went fastest during Free Practice One this morning and as heavy rain is predicted to continue throughout the day, it will be interesting to see how qualifying plays out, if it goes ahead. The FIA has confirmed that if qualifying is cancelled due to the weather, the race line-up for Sunday will be determined by the current drivers' championship standings.
